What Is Repentance? 1/10 Monday Meditation
Where is the fault for the state of things we see today? The lack of a deep spirit of repentance. Weeping is not repentance, sorrow is not repentance. Repentance is a turning away and doing the work of righteousness and holiness.
-- Smith Wigglesworth

The Strength of Song 1/7 Friday Faith
The strength of a life is the strength of its song. When the pressure is heavy that is the time to sing... It takes a man to sing in the dark when the storm and battle are raging, and it is such singing that makes the man.
-- Smith Wigglesworth

Praise is God's Sunshine 1/6 Thursday Thoughts
Praise is God's sunlight in the heart. It destroys sin germs. It ripens the fruits of the Spirit. It is the oil of gladness that lubricates life's activities. There can be no holy life without it. It keeps the heart pure and the eye clear. Praise is essential to the knowledge of God and His will.
-- Smith Wigglesworth

Pure Gold 1/5 Wednesday Wisdom
And if you are really reconstructed it will be in a hard time -- it won't be in a singing meeting, but at a time when you think all things are dried up, when you think there is no hope for you, and you have passed everything, then that is the time that God makes the man, when tried by fire that God purges you, takes the dross away and brings forth the pure gold.
-- Smith Wigglesworth
